A few things...all of which you may (or should) know if you've done carvings in the past. Unless you have a very high skill level with carving, don't go into it blind. Have a plan of what you want it to look like BEFORE you start anything..draw it out on paper. I'd suggest even practicing it (again, if your skill level with carving is not very high), brass hinges can be great for this.

If you're doing "bio", do BIO! A lot of people will carve some gouges out of a frame and put the name biomech on it. I personally don't get this, but whatever you decide go into this with everything mapped out or you'll most likely to end up with a trashed frame that you'll be unhappy with.
